We had lots of fun meeting up with Guy's friends, exploring the town, and just being a family. One of the places we explored, Zilker park, was awesome. It had a huge play structure, a train ride, tasty snow cones and a public swimming hole.

We spent an evening waiting for the bats to come out. Every night millions (well 1.5 million we were told) of bats come flying out of the Congress bridge. If you ever are in Austin be sure to add that to your list of things to do. We walked the trail around the lake that runs through the downtown.
